Assessing Minor Vehicle Damage: Quick Repairs at Home

paintless dent repair

In the event of a minor vehicle accident, assessing the damage is crucial before deciding on the next steps. While some issues might be apparent immediately, such as dents or broken headlights, other damages may require closer inspection. If the repairs are truly minimal—like a small dent or a cracked windscreen—it might be possible to undertake basic fixes at home. Using DIY kits designed for automotive body work, enthusiasts and even average drivers can patch up these issues relatively quickly. Online tutorials and videos from auto collision centers offer guidance on how to approach these minor vehicle crash repairs, ensuring a neat and safe fix.

However, it’s essential to remember that attempting complex auto collision repair like structural fixes or engine work at home is generally not advised due to safety concerns. For more intricate damage, it’s best to seek professional help from an auto body shop, where experienced technicians can handle the job efficiently using specialized tools and techniques, ensuring a seamless return to the road for your vehicle.

Major Accident Restoration: Step-by-Step Guide for Professionals

paintless dent repair

In the event of a major vehicle crash, professional restoration is key to returning the car to its pre-accident condition. The process involves several meticulous steps that demand expertise and precision. First, the vehicle is thoroughly inspected to assess the extent of damage, which can include structural integrity checks, panel alignment, and paint analysis.

Next, damaged components are carefully removed and replaced or repaired. For luxury vehicle makes like Mercedes Benz repair, specialized techniques and replacement parts are often required. Autobody repairs may involve welding, metal fabrication, and intricate paneling work to ensure a seamless finish. Once the structural frame is restored, skilled technicians apply meticulous paint jobs, matching the original color precisely. Finally, detailed finishing touches, such as trim restoration and glass replacements, bring the car back to its original state, ensuring it not only looks but also drives like new.

Choosing the Right Parts: Ensuring Quality in Crash Repair

paintless dent repair

When undertaking vehicle crash repair, whether for minor or major accidents, selecting the right parts is paramount to ensuring quality and longevity in the repairs. It’s not just about finding replacement components; it’s about procuring parts that meet or exceed the original equipment manufacturer (OEM) standards. This involves rigorous scrutiny of part quality, compatibility, and reliability. After all, subpar parts could compromise safety and structural integrity.

One key consideration is turning to reputable suppliers known for their authentic, high-quality auto parts, including original equipment, used parts that have been refurbished to like-new condition, or aftermarket alternatives certified to perform comparably to OEM parts. For classic car restoration projects, where authenticity and historical accuracy are paramount, finding the right vintage components can be crucial. Similarly, when dealing with auto glass repair, it’s essential to replace windshields and other glass panels with products that offer superior impact resistance and optical clarity, ensuring both safety and aesthetic fidelity to the vehicle’s original design.
